REPORT OF THE RECORDING SECRETARY.7
A paper entitled "The $5, 000, 000 Loan" by John T. Blois, was read by J. C.
Holmes.
"Down on the Suwanee River, " a quartette, was sung by Messrs. Pratt and
Esselstyn, Misses Turner and Paddack.
On motion, the Society then adjourned, to meet again Thursday morning at •9 o'clock.
Thursday Morning.
The Society met according to adjournment, and was called to order by the President. Prayer was offered by Rev. W. H. Thompson, and the audience joined in singing "Nearer, My God, to Thee. "
